  24. #include "priv.h"
  25. #include "ram.h"
  26. #include "regsnv04.h"
  27. bool
  28. nv04_fb_memtype_valid(struct nvkm_fb *fb, u32 tile_flags)
  29. {
  30. if (!(tile_flags & 0xff00))
  31. return true;
  32. return false;
  33. }
  34. static void
  35. nv04_fb_init(struct nvkm_fb *fb)
  36. {
  37. struct nvkm_device *device = fb->subdev.device;
  38. /* This is what the DDX did for NV_ARCH_04, but a mmio-trace shows
  39. * nvidia reading PFB_CFG_0, then writing back its original value.
  40. * (which was 0x701114 in this case)
  41. */
  42. nvkm_wr32(device, NV04_PFB_CFG0, 0x1114);
  43. }
  44. static const struct nvkm_fb_func
  45. nv04_fb = {
  46. .init = nv04_fb_init,
  47. .ram_new = nv04_ram_new,
  48. .memtype_valid = nv04_fb_memtype_valid,
  49. };
  50. int
  51. nv04_fb_new(struct nvkm_device *device, int index, struct nvkm_fb **pfb)
  52. {
  53. return nvkm_fb_new_(&nv04_fb, device, index, pfb);
  54. }
